WebThis is most commonly a glass / air interface, which produces about -14.3 dB back reflection from eg an unmated PC connector end in good condition. Some wavelength selective devices reflect rejected wavelengths. This can cause major problems. The most common glass/air interface is a connector end or inside an opto-electric device. Weboccurs along the total length of fiber, while Fresnel reflection is a reflection from an individual event. The magnitude of backscatter depends on fiber type, transmitted optical power level, and optical wavelength. The transmission distance will also affect the backscatter level: the longer the fiber network, the greater the backscattering ...
